Allow External IP to pass thru so it can be seen in IIS logs
Can someone point to an article or How To that shows the correct setup to allow an External IP to pass thru so it can be seen in IIS logs.

i understand you are using snat (e.g. automap, snatpool). if snat is required, you may use x-forwarded-for header to record client ip.
sol4816: Using the X-Forwarded-For HTTP header to preserve the original client IP address for traffic translated by a SNAT
https://support.f5.com/kb/en-us/solutions/public/4000/800/sol4816.html Create a HTTP profile to add the X-Forwarded-For header into the request. There's an ISAPI filter you can install on your IIS server so the XFF address show up in the webserver logs
